This support group is open to people diagnosed with Parkinson’s disease, Parkinsonism, PSP, or other movement-disorder diagnoses as well as those individuals’ family and caregivers.
The purpose of this group is to help participants recognize and share strengths, successes, and goals, not just the hardships. While we understand that everyone faces challenges and may be in a different stage of their recovery, we hope to offer messages of hope and recovery and bring people together to know they are not alone.
